Can you bring deodorant on a plane Canada?
Liquid, aerosol or gel deodorant: 100 ml (3.4 oz.) or smaller container permitted in carry-on. Aerosol deodorant: These items are also subject to limits in checked baggage. What can I put in my carry-on Canada?
Only bring liquids, aerosols and gels that are packaged in containers with a capacity of 100 ml / 100 grams (3.4 oz) or less. All these items must fit into one transparent, closed and resealable plastic bag with a capacity of no more than 1L (1 qt).
Can I bring a backpack and a carry-on Air Canada?
Regardless of your destination, you are permitted to carry onboard one standard article which must not exceed the maximum dimensions of 55cm x 23cm x 40cm, as well as one personal article (such as a backpack, a briefcase, a laptop), which must not exceed the maximum dimensions of 33cm x 16cm x 43cm.
Is deodorant OK in hand luggage?
Can I take deodorant or aerosols in hand luggage? Aerosols and roll on deodorants are classed as liquids, so any containers larger than 100ml will need to go in your luggage in the hold. Containers smaller than 100ml are accepted if in a clear plastic bag.
Can you take deodorant on a plane?
Stick deodorant is fine in any size. Well, almost any size… Powders and crystals are good to go as well. Spray, Gel, Liquid, Cream, Pastes, and Roll-On deodorants need to be in containers no larger than 3.4 ounces and placed in a clear quart-sized baggie.

Can shampoo go in carry-on bag?
It’s called the 3-1-1 liquids rule. Each item must be 3.4 ounces or less and must be able to fit inside a one-quart size clear zip-top bag. The limit is one bag per person. Typically, travelers put their toiletries in the bag such as shampoo, hair products, make-up and toothpaste.
Can I bring a women’s razor in a carry-on?
They’re fine to pack in your carry-on without the blade. The blades must be stored in your checked luggage. The same applies for straight razors.

What makeup goes in plastic bag at airport?
The Department for Transport defines liquids as “including creams, lotions, oils, perfume, mascara and lip gloss”. The Civil Aviation Authority confirmed this for us, advising that they would “recommend putting cream-based makeup products in the plastic bag provided for liquids.”
Does lipstick count as a liquid?
What is a liquid? Lipsticks, lip balms and stick deodorants are not classed as liquids.
Can I have a phone charger in my hand luggage?
Portable chargers or power banks containing a lithium ion battery must be packed in carry-on bags. For more information, see the FAA guidance on portable rechargers. For more prohibited items, please go to the ‘What Can I Bring?’
How do I pack my makeup for air travel?
Any liquid toiletries or makeup will have to abide by the TSA liquid rule. This means that each makeup container must be 3.4 ounces (100ml) or smaller, and all containers must fit inside a one quart (one liter) clear zip top bag.
